首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Python sqlite;将实数值提取为浮点数并用于计算,将文本提取为字符串并进行连接

Python sqlite是一个用于操作SQLite数据库的Python库。SQLite是一种嵌入式数据库,它是一个零配置的、无服务器的、自包含的、事务性的SQL数据库引擎。Python sqlite库提供了一组API,使开发者能够在Python程序中轻松地连接、查询和操作SQLite数据库。

在Python中使用sqlite库,可以通过以下步骤将实数值提取为浮点数并用于计算,将文本提取为字符串并进行连接:

  1. 导入sqlite库:import sqlite3
  2. 连接到SQLite数据库:conn = sqlite3.connect('database.db')其中,'database.db'是数据库文件的路径和名称。
  3. 创建游标对象:cursor = conn.cursor()
  4. 执行SQL查询语句:cursor.execute('SELECT real_value, text_value FROM table_name')其中,'table_name'是要查询的表名。
  5. 提取查询结果:results = cursor.fetchall()
  6. 处理查询结果:for row in results: real_value = float(row[0]) text_value = str(row[1]) # 进行计算和字符串连接操作
  7. 关闭数据库连接:conn.close()

需要注意的是,上述代码中的'database.db'、'table_name'、'real_value'和'text_value'等名称需要根据实际情况进行替换。

推荐的腾讯云相关产品:腾讯云云数据库SQL(TencentDB for SQL Server),该产品提供了稳定可靠的云端数据库服务,支持SQL Server数据库引擎,可满足各类应用的数据存储和管理需求。产品介绍链接地址:https://cloud.tencent.com/product/cdb_sqlserver

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Only one element tensors can be converted to Python scalars

要解决这个错误,可以验证张量的形状,指定缩减操作,提取特定元素或重塑张量只有一个元素。在实际的深度学习应用场景中,我们常常需要处理张量数据,并在必要时张量转换为标量进行进一步操作。...整数(int)是没有小数部分的数值,可以表示正整数、负整数和零。浮点数(float)是带有小数部分的数值,可以表示实数集合中的有理数和无理数。...布尔值(bool)表示逻辑值,可以为True或False之一,用于条件判断和逻辑运算。复数(complex)由部和虚部组成,形如a + bj的形式,其中a和b分别为实数部分和虚数部分。...在实际编程中,常常需要将其他数据类型转换为标量类型,以便于进行计算和处理。对于Python数值类型(整数、浮点数、复数),可以直接使用标量类型进行操作。...而对于其他类型(如列表、字符串、字典等),需要针对具体的需求进行数据类型转换,将其转换为标量类型进行单值操作。 总结而言,Python标量是表示单个值的数据类型或变量,只能存储一个值。

32020

day04-数据类型

一般可以记: a = "数字字母下划线之类的" 它可以表示文本的数据类型 字符串下标 我们定义变量字符串后,可以对字符串进行取值,那就需要用到下标。...print(s * 2) # 输出字符串两次 print(s + " 我要学会你 ") # 输出连接字符串 # 输出结果 Hello Python!...repr(x) 将对象 x 转换为表达式字符串 eval(str) 用来计算字符串中的有效Python表达式,返回一个对象 tuple(s) 序列 s 转换为一个元组 list(s) 序列 s...frozenset(s) 转换为不可变集合 chr(x) 一个整数转换为一个字符 unichr(x) 一个整数转换为Unicode字符 ord(x) 一个字符转换为它的整数值 hex(x) 一个整数转换为一个十六进制字符串...,然后打印出新字符串 2.编写一个程序,一个元组中的元素连接成一个字符串。my_tuple = ('Hello', 'World', '!')

17730
  • - 数据类型介绍

    为了适用更多的使用场景,数据划分为多种类型,每种类型都有着各自的特点和使用场景,帮助计算机能够 高效率的处理与展示数据 。...在 Python 程序中,程序需要处理不同类型的数据,例如:在数学运算中,需要对数值进行加减乘除等计算。在文本处理中,需要对文本进行分割、连接等操作。Python中的数据类型有哪些?...数值数值类型的常见表现行为是数据表示整数、浮点数 、复数,例如:整数 100浮点数 66.66数值类型通常用于数值计算的场合,例如:整数运算如下:>>> 1 + 12浮点数运算如下:>>> 1.1 +...2.复数可以用使用函数complex(real, imag) 或者是带有后缀j 的浮点数来指定。对应的部、虚部和共轭复数可以很容易的获取。...'双引号字符串 "world"字符串通常用于文本连接,例如:连接两个字符串,形成一个新的字符串>>> 'Hello' + 'World''HelloWorld'连接三个字符串,形成一个新的字符串>>>

    9321

    爬虫入门指南(2):如何使用正则表达式进行数据提取和处理

    正则表达式 正则表达式是一种用于匹配和处理文本的工具,可以定义规则和模式来查找、替换和提取目标数据。Python中内置的re模块可用于操作正则表达式。 正则表达式中常用的元字符和特殊序列 ....match.group()方法用于获取匹配结果的字符串表示。 使用正则表达式提取数据 Python中,我们可以利用re模块的函数使用正则表达式进行数据提取。...re.findall()函数返回一个包含所有匹配的字符串列表。 存储数据到文件或数据库 在Python中,我们可以使用内置的文件操作函数来数据保存到文件中。...在Python中,我们可以使用相应的数据库驱动程序(如mysql-connector-pythonsqlite3和pymongo)来连接数据库执行操作。....connect()函数连接到名为"data.db"的SQLite数据库,创建一个游标对象。

    27010

    Python对我下手了!学会这几个知识点可以救命!

    单行注释一般用于某一行的解说说明,而多行注释一般用于整个文本或者某一个代码区域的解释说明,其中三个双引号表示对整个文档的说明。对于这些注释,Python解释器不会执行具体的内容。...因为Python把0、空字符串和None看成False,其他数值和非空字符串都看成True,所以True and 'a=T'计算结果是'a=T'。...例子: # 单引号里面的文本就是字符串 ‘I am a boy’ # 双引号其实和单引号一样,一般推荐使用单引号 "欢迎你加入Python实战圈" # 三引号表示的字符串,一般是很长的文字 # 三引号一般用来写文本注释...该操作在项目中经常用到,比如爬虫时,网页的正则表达式(以后会介绍)太长,可以用拼接的方法连接起来;也可以把两个变量的字符串拼接一个等。Python使用加号(+)来拼接字符串。...语法: float(a) 变量a转换为浮点数 int(b) 变量b转换为整数 str(c)变量c转换为字符串 其中a、b、c任意变量类型 例子: ''' 各种数据类型之间的转换 '''

    90420

    SQL学习之使用常用函数处理数据

    比如,像提取字符串的组成部分,ACESS使用MID();DB2、Oracle、Postgre和SQLite使用SUBSTR(),而MySQL和SQL SERVER使用SUBSTRING(); 比如,数据类型的转换...2、下面是大多数SQL实现支持一下的函数 (1)用于处理文本字符串(如删除或者填充,转换值大写或者小写)的文本函数。 (2)用于数值数据上进行算术操作(如返回绝对值,进行代数运算)的数值函数。...UPPER()函数      ---字符串转为大写 用法:UPPER(计算字段),将计算字段所在的列值全部转换成大写字母,看如下代码: select top 5 cname,cno,tno from...6、文本处理函数之LOWER()函数      ---字符串转换成小写 用法和UPPER()函数相反!...7、SOUNDEX()      ---返回字符串的SOUNDEX值 SOUNDEX是一个任何文本字符串转换描述其语音表示的字母数字模式的算法。

    1.8K50

    如何使用python计算给定SQLite表的行数?

    在本文中,我们探讨如何使用 Python 有效地计算 SQLite 表中的行,从而实现有效的数据分析和操作。...通过建立与 SQLite 数据库的连接、执行 SQL 查询和提取行计数,我们指导您完成整个过程。无论您是新手还是经验丰富的Python开发人员,掌握这种技术都将提高您的数据处理技能。...参数化查询 在前面的示例中,我们使用字符串内插直接表名插入到 SQL 查询字符串中。但是,如果表名由用户输入提供,则这可能会导致 SQL 注入漏洞。...这允许您在不重复代码的情况下计算多个表中的行。 结论 使用 Python 计算 SQLite 表中的行数很简单。我们可以运行 SQL 查询使用 sqlite3 模块或 pandas 库获取行数。...Python 提供了灵活有效的方法来与 SQLite 数据库进行通信。获取行计数很简单,无论是使用基本的 SQL 查询还是 pandas 功能。

    40920

    Python基础-10 标准库简介

    字符串模式匹配 re 模块高级字符串处理提供正则表达式工具。对于复杂的匹配和操作,正则表达式提供简洁,优化的解决方案。在爬虫中,我们经常需要在一堆字符串中使用re提取需要的网址。...statistics.median(data) 1.25 >>> statistics.variance(data) 1.3720238095238095 SciPy项目 有许多其他模块用于数值计算...虽然支持日期和时间算法,但实现的重点是有效的成员提取进行输出格式化和操作。该模块还支持可感知时区的对象。...10.11 质量控制 开发高质量软件的一种方法是在开发过程中每个函数编写测试,并在开发过程中经常运行这些测试。 doctest 模块提供了一个工具,用于扫描模块验证程序文档字符串中嵌入的测试。...测试构造就像典型调用及其结果剪切粘贴到文档字符串一样简单。

    32820

    一、机器学习之Python基本语法入门指南(一)

    引言Python是一门简单而强大的编程语言,它被广泛应用于数据分析、科学计算、Web开发等领域。作为一名初学者,掌握Python的基本语法是开始学习和使用Python的关键。...Python中的基本数据类型包括整数(int)、浮点数(float)、字符串(str)和布尔值(bool)等。# 整数用于表示没有小数部分的数字。x = 10# 浮点数用于表示具有小数部分的数字。...y = 3.14# 复数用于表示部和虚部都是浮点数的数字。z = 2 + 3j# 布尔值用于表示真(True)或假(False)的值。...is_true = Trueis_false = False#字符串是一个由字符组成的序列,用于表示文本数据。在Python中,字符串是不可变的,可以使用单引号(')或双引号(")来创建。...(25)12345678910re库(Regular Expressions)re库是一个用于处理正则表达式的库,可以进行模式匹配和文本搜索。

    17460

    Python与人工智能——12、Python字符串拼接

    浮点数1:{float1},浮点数2:{float2}。{str1},{str2},{str3}。"...print(result) 总结 在实际工作中,Python 字符串的拼接具有重要意义。首先,在数据展示方面,可将不同类型的数据转化为字符串拼接起来,以便清晰地呈现给用户。...例如在生成报告或日志时,时间戳、事件描述、相关数值等拼接成有意义的文本信息,方便查看和分析。其次,在与用户交互的场景中,如表单填写错误提示,可以错误信息与友好的提示语拼接,提供更具体的反馈。...另外,在处理文本数据时,字符串拼接可用于组合不同来源的文本片段,进行文本的整合和编辑。它还能用于构建 SQL 查询语句、URL 路径等。...总之,字符串拼接数据的呈现、交互反馈和文本处理等工作提供了灵活高效的手段,帮助开发者更好地处理和展示各种信息,希望本文可以对大家创造一定的价值。

    6510

    JavaScript初探 二 (了解数据)

    数值精度 小数最大是精确到—17位(浮点数的算法是不100%精确的) 数字和字符串相加 警告!!!...= "100" ; // y是字符串 在数字运算中,JavaScript会尝试字符串转为数字进行运算 var x = "100" ; var y = "10" ; var z = x / y...; //结果:z = 10 javaScript会对乘法、除法、减法等除了加法以外的字符串数字进行算数运算 但是,不会对 加法 进行算数运算; 会对加法进行字符串的级联 NaN - 非数值...+0 x.toExponential(6) ; // 返回 3.145000e+0 x参数是可选的,没有设置就不会对数值进行四舍五入;如果设置了,就会按照x位小数进行四舍五入并以指数的方法进行输出字符串值类型...的全局方法使用于所有JavaScript数据类型 方法 描述 Number() 返回数值,由其参数转换而来 parseFloat() 解析其参数返回浮点数 parseInt() 解析其参数返回整数

    93710

    python入门到精通】python常用数据类型详解(一)

    字符串转化为浮点数 列表或者字典转化为元组 元组或者字符串转化为列表 数字转unicode字符串 python变量类型 Python 中的变量赋值不需要类型声明。...用来计算字符串中的有效Python表达式,返回一个对象 tuple(s ) 序列 s 转换为一个元组 list(s ) 序列 s...一个整数转换为一个八进制字符串 部分示例: 字符串转化为整形数字 字符串转化为整数,如果指定转换进制,则字符串按照指定的进制进行转化为十进制数。...字符串转化为浮点数 根据字符串返回一个浮点数,如果不是一个有效的数字则会触发异常。...Unicode 是为了解决传统的字符编码方案的局限而产生的,它为每种语言中的每个字符设定了统一并且唯一的二进制编码,以满足跨语言、跨平台进行文本转换、处理的要求。

    2.1K20

    Python字符串使用详解

    字符串是一种数据结构,这让我们有机会学习索引和切片——用于字符串提取子串的方法。...我们这样理解便可: 索引值用于测量与字符串第一个字符相隔的距离, 就像一把尺子(其刻度也是从零开始)。这 让有些索引计算更简单,也与函数 %(求余) 一致。% 经常用于索引计算,自然也可能返回 0。...如下:字符串的最后一个字符 string[-1],其索引过程即可按照图1-1进行修改,此处不做阐述。...例如: 用于切片的索引与用于访问各个字符的索引相同:第一个索引总是零,而最后一个索引总是比字符串长度小 1。...3.1 切片方法 如果想要省略字符串的起始索引,Python假定为0;如果需要省略字符串的终止索引,Python 会假设你要提取字符串末尾。 实用示例:取值文件名中的扩展名。

    84820

    python学习之路——入门篇

    eval() 函数 去掉参数最外侧的引号执行余下语句。该语句基础用法是用于字符串向数字的转换,但还有更高级的用法。...z = 1.23e-4+5.6e+89j z.real() #获得部 z.imag() #获得虚部 2.1.4 数值运算操作符 2.1.5 数值运算函数 2.2 字符串类型 2.2.1 字符串类型的表示...2.3.3 集合处理方法 2.3.4 应用 根据集合的特点,可以用于数据去重(某个列表用set()转化成集合类型即可),以及通过集合操作符进行包含关系的比较。...''' 五、其他库库 5.1 Time库 time库是Python中处理时间的标准库,有以下几个功能: 计算机时间的表达 提供获取系统时间格式化输出功能 提供系统级精确计时功能,用于程序性能分析 5.1.1...时间获取 time.time() #获取当前时间戳,即计算机内部时间值,浮点数 time.ctime() #获取当前时间并以易读方式表示,返回字符串 time.gmtime() #获取当前时间,表示计算机可处理的时间格式

    1.9K20

    Python升级之路 (Lv2 ) Python基本概念

    print "var2[1:5]: ", var2[1:5] Python 字符串连接 我们可以对字符串进行截取并与其他字符串进行连接,如下实例: print("String测试. var2[1:5...% ('TimePause', 77)) Python 三引号 Python 中三引号可以复杂的字符串进行赋值 Python 三引号允许一个字符串跨多行,字符串中可以包含换行符、制表符以及其他特殊字符...print(a.split()) print(a.split(":")) # join()的作用和split()作用刚好相反,用于一系列子字符串连接起来。...时间表示 计算机中时间的表示是从“1970年1月1日 00:00:00”开始,以毫秒(1/1000秒)进行计算 我们把1970年这个时刻称为“unix时间点 python中可以通过time.time...位运算符 按位运算符是把数字看作二进制来进行计算的。

    1.1K20

    Python 自动化指南(繁琐工作自动化)第二版:一、PYTHON 基础知识

    例如,当对两个整数或浮点值进行运算时,+是加法运算符。然而,当+用于两个字符串值时,它作为字符串连接操作符连接字符串。...*运算符两个整数值浮点数值相乘。但是当*操作符用于一个字符串值和一个整数值时,它就变成了字符串复制操作符。在交互式 Shell 中输入一个乘以一个数字的字符串,以查看实际效果。...字符串复制是一个有用的技巧,但是它不像字符串连接那样常用。 *运算符只能用于两个数值用于乘法),或者一个字符串值和一个整数值用于字符串复制)。...当您想要将一个整数或浮点数连接成一个字符串时,str()函数非常方便。如果您有一个数字作为字符串值,希望在某些数学中使用,那么int()函数也很有帮助。...连接起来,创建最终的消息。这些求值步骤如下所示: 总结 您可以使用计算计算表达式,或者使用文字处理器输入字符串连接。您甚至可以通过复制和粘贴文本来轻松地进行字符串复制。

    1K31

    万字肝货 | 讲述Python在 高中信息技术 中的6大应用问题!

    因为在计算机编程语言中,数字0总是被看作是最起始的值,Python的列表、字符串和元组等的元素均是从0开始进行索引的。...最后程序保存为“鸡兔同笼2.py”,运行几次进行测试,输入的总头数和总脚数包括原题目中的“35、94”、鸡兔各为0只、“30、110”四种合法数值,程序均输出了正确的计算结果;最后一个测试输入“8、100...print语句的“fib2(12)”来调用函数计算输出,保存程序fibonacci2.py,运行结果仍是144(如下图)。...这个print语句中的“join()”方法是序列中的元素以指定的字符连接生成一个新字符串,依次连接到前面的" "空串后面;其中的“%d”的作用是数据按照整型格式化输出,“-”表示左对齐,“2”表示数字不足两位时进行位数补齐...“整除”和“求余”数位分解法 在Python中,运算符“//”代表“整除”运算,即求“整商”;而运算符“%”则是进行“求余”,利用这两种运算符可以一个多位数的各位数字“分解”提取

    2.5K20

    如何使用 Python编程来识别整数、浮点数、分数和复数

    Python 可以像一个神奇的计算器那样进行简单的计算。只要输入一个表达式, Python 就会对它进行计算。按 Enter 键后,结果会立刻显示。 ...可以使用 real 和 imag 属性来提取复数的部和虚部,如下所示:  >>> z = 2 + 3j>>> z.real2.0>>> z.imag3.0 复数的共轭(conjugate)具有相同的部...稍后我们会看到该方法如何应用于更大的程序。  4.2 分数和复数作为输入  我们之前学到的 Fraction 类还能够字符串(例如’3/4’)转换为 Fraction 对象。 ...format()函数可以插入标签对其进行设置,以获得一个友好的、可读的字符串输出。...然后,我们这三个值作为参数调用 roots()函数(先将它们转换为浮点数), a、b 和 c 代入二次方程的公式中,计算输出该方程的根。

    2.3K20
    领券